We Are All Created Equal – Preventing Violence Against Women and Girls in Fiji’s Faith Settings
We Are All Created Equal: Preventing Violence Against Women and Girls in Fiji’s Faith Settings explores how faith communities can play a powerful role in preventing violence against women and girls. Drawing on the experience of House of Sarah, a Fiji-based faith organisation, this resource shares evidence, lessons learned and practical approaches for addressing gender inequality, supporting survivors, and fostering positive social change through faith-based leadership and community action.
